Clinical definition (Orphanet)
A rare retinal vasculopathy disease characterized by retinal vasculitis (IRV), aneurysmal dilations (A) at arteriolar bifurcations, and neuroretinitis (N), which if untreated progresses to peripheral capillary non-perfusion, retinal neovascularization, and macular exudation, leading to severe, bilateral vision loss.
How rare: <1 / 1 000 000 — fewer than one in a million. In a city the size of Kolkata, that might mean on the order of fifteen people.
